Abstract
The end fitting of a flexible flowline is provided with a mechanical clamp that secures the end fitting to the flowline while isolating the sealing area between the end fitting and the flowline from tension forces exerted on the flowline body. The pressure seal between the end fitting and the flowline is disposed behind the mechanical clamp so that the seal area of the flowline remains unaffected by flowline tension forces. The flowline is connected to the end fitting with a tubular assembly sleeve that is concentrically disposed between layers of the flow conduit adjacent the conduit end. During the initial assembly of the end fitting to the flowline, collet fingers in the assembly sleeve are snapped behind a receiving shoulder formed internally of the end fitting. The assembly sleeve may be welded to the flowline end before the sleeve is inserted into the end fitting. Snapn-in connection of the separable sleeve permits the flowline end to be welded and otherwise prepared for mating with the end connector before it is inserted into the end connector. In the assembled position, the sleeve is contained within the end fitting intermediate layers of the flowline end. The mechanical seal connecting the end fitting to the flowline body compresses the flowline radially toward the internal connector components to mechanically secure the end fitting and flowline body. The flowline end intermediate the clamp and the free end of the end fitting maintains a pressure seal with the surrounding end fitting and seal ring as the flowline is stressed in tension. Lateral and longitudinal adjustments in the fasteners of the clamp permit adjustment of the radial forces exerted by the sealing and clamping mechanism against the flowline.
